Definition of a Portable Bidet
A portable bidet is a small, self-contained device that allows users to cleanse themselves with a controlled stream of water. Unlike traditional bidets, which are fixed installations in bathrooms, portable bidets can be carried in a bag or kept in a travel kit, making them ideal for use in public restrooms, offices, or while traveling. They can be operated manually, by squeezing a bottle or pressing a pump, or electrically, using rechargeable batteries to deliver a gentle water spray. The main purpose of a portable bidet is to improve personal hygiene, reduce dependency on toilet paper, and enhance comfort, particularly for individuals with sensitive skin, postpartum needs, or medical conditions such as hemorrhoids.
Types of Portable Bidets
Portable bidets come in a variety of designs and mechanisms to suit different preferences and lifestyles. Understanding these types can help users select the most appropriate device for their needs.
Manual Squeeze Bottles
- Simple, low-cost devices that deliver water through a squeezable container
- Requires manual pressure to control water flow
- Compact and lightweight, ideal for travel
Pressurized Spray Bottles
- Features a built-in pump to create consistent water pressure
- Offers a more controlled and thorough cleaning experience
- Still portable and easy to carry
Battery-Operated Bidets
- Uses rechargeable or disposable batteries to power a small motor
- Delivers a gentle, continuous spray without manual effort
- Provides adjustable water pressure for personal comfort
Foldable or Collapsible Designs
- Made from silicone or flexible materials for easy storage
- Can be folded or collapsed to fit in a small travel bag
- Maintains convenience without sacrificing hygiene performance
Benefits of Using a Portable Bidet
Using a portable bidet offers numerous advantages that enhance personal hygiene, comfort, and sustainability. Many individuals find portable bidets to be superior to relying solely on toilet paper.
Improved Hygiene and Cleanliness
- Water provides a more thorough cleaning compared to dry paper
- Reduces bacteria and residue in sensitive areas
- Minimizes risk of irritation and infections
Enhanced Comfort
- Gentle water spray reduces friction and discomfort
- Beneficial for individuals with hemorrhoids, postpartum recovery, or sensitive skin
- Can be used multiple times throughout the day without causing irritation
Eco-Friendly Alternative
- Reduces dependence on toilet paper, saving trees and water used in paper production
- Minimizes waste and environmental impact
- Supports sustainable living practices
Convenience and Portability
- Easy to carry in travel bags, backpacks, or purses
- Can be used in public restrooms or offices for hygiene maintenance
- Provides peace of mind when traveling without access to a traditional bidet
How to Use a Portable Bidet
Using a portable bidet is straightforward, but following proper steps ensures maximum effectiveness and hygiene. General usage guidelines include
Preparation
- Fill the bidet container with clean water, ideally warm for comfort
- Ensure the nozzle or spout is clean before use
Positioning
- Hold the bidet nozzle or spout near the area to be cleaned
- Adjust the angle and distance for optimal water coverage
Spraying
- Gently squeeze or activate the device to release water
- Use slow, controlled motions to clean thoroughly
Drying
- Pat the area dry with a small towel or tissue if needed
- Some users prefer air-drying for enhanced comfort
Considerations When Choosing a Portable Bidet
Selecting the right portable bidet involves considering factors such as convenience, water capacity, material quality, and personal needs.
Water Pressure and Control
- Choose a device that allows adjustable pressure for comfort
- Manual control can be preferred for travel, while battery-operated options offer consistent flow
Size and Portability
- Compact and lightweight designs are ideal for travel
- Collapsible or foldable models save space in bags or purses
Ease of Cleaning
- Ensure the device can be easily cleaned after each use
- Hygienic materials such as BPA-free plastic or silicone are preferred
Durability and Material
- High-quality materials provide long-lasting performance
- Durable construction ensures the device withstands travel and frequent use
